Port details |
- okular KDE universal document viewer
- 23.08.5_4 graphics =8 23.08.5_4Version of this port present on the latest quarterly branch.
- Maintainer: kde@FreeBSD.org
- Port Added: 2011-10-17 00:10:04
- Last Update: 2024-04-27 12:44:59
- Commit Hash: 98bf258
- People watching this port, also watch:: git, pkg, sox, bash, rsync
- Also Listed In: kde kde-applications
- License: GPLv2
- WWW:
- https://okular.kde.org
- Description:
- Okular is a universal document viewer based on KPDF for KDE 4. This
means Okular works on multiple platforms, including but not limited to
Linux, Windows, Mac OS X, *BSD, etc.
Okular combines the excellent functionalities of KPDF with the
versatility of supporting different kind of documents, like PDF,
Postscript, DjVu, CHM, XPS, ePub and others.
- ¦ ¦ ¦ ¦
- Manual pages:
- FreshPorts has no man page information for this port.
- pkg-plist: as obtained via:
make generate-plist - Dependency lines:
-
- To install the port:
- cd /usr/ports/graphics/okular/ && make install clean
- To add the package, run one of these commands:
- pkg install graphics/okular
- pkg install okular
NOTE: If this package has multiple flavors (see below), then use one of them instead of the name specified above.- PKGNAME: okular
- Flavors: there is no flavor information for this port.
- distinfo:
- TIMESTAMP = 1707889421
SHA256 (KDE/release-service/23.08.5/okular-23.08.5.tar.xz) = d5d51f69b176a250907ee70e8f97143fc9d705cee3ef7ff448626c8a529ce364
SIZE (KDE/release-service/23.08.5/okular-23.08.5.tar.xz) = 8515760
Packages (timestamps in pop-ups are UTC):
- Dependencies
- N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
- Build dependencies:
-
- markdown : textproc/discount
- cmake : devel/cmake-core
- ninja : devel/ninja
- update-desktop-database : devel/desktop-file-utils
- gettext-runtime>=0.22_1 : devel/gettext-runtime
- msgfmt : devel/gettext-tools
- meinproc5 : devel/kf5-kdoctools
- ECMConfig.cmake : devel/kf5-extra-cmake-modules
- kdeinit5 : x11/kf5-kinit
- pkgconf>=1.3.0_1 : devel/pkgconf
- qt5-buildtools>=5.15 : devel/qt5-buildtools
- qt5-qmake>=5.15 : devel/qt5-qmake
- libQt5Test.so : devel/qt5-testlib
- x11.pc : x11/libX11
- Runtime dependencies:
-
- markdown : textproc/discount
- update-desktop-database : devel/desktop-file-utils
- kdeinit5 : x11/kf5-kinit
- x11.pc : x11/libX11
- Library dependencies:
-
- libchm.so : misc/chmlib
- libdjvulibre.so : graphics/djvulibre
- libepub.so : textproc/ebook-tools
- libfreetype.so : print/freetype2
- libqmobipocket.so : graphics/kdegraphics-mobipocket
- libpoppler.so : graphics/poppler
- libpoppler-qt5.so : graphics/poppler-qt5
- libspectre.so : print/libspectre
- libtiff.so : graphics/tiff
- libzip.so : archivers/libzip
- libintl.so : devel/gettext-runtime
- libjpeg.so : graphics/jpeg-turbo
- libKF5Activities.so : x11/kf5-kactivities
- libKF5Archive.so : archivers/kf5-karchive
- libKF5AuthCore.so : devel/kf5-kauth
- libKF5Bookmarks.so : devel/kf5-kbookmarks
- libKF5Codecs.so : textproc/kf5-kcodecs
- libKF5Completion.so : x11-toolkits/kf5-kcompletion
- libKF5ConfigCore.so : devel/kf5-kconfig
- libKF5ConfigWidgets.so : x11-toolkits/kf5-kconfigwidgets
- libKF5CoreAddons.so : devel/kf5-kcoreaddons
- libKF5Crash.so : devel/kf5-kcrash
- libKF5DBusAddons.so : devel/kf5-kdbusaddons
- libKF5Emoticons.so : x11-themes/kf5-kemoticons
- libKF5I18n.so : devel/kf5-ki18n
- libKF5IconThemes.so : x11-themes/kf5-kiconthemes
- libKF5ItemModels.so : devel/kf5-kitemmodels
- libKF5ItemViews.so : x11-toolkits/kf5-kitemviews
- libKF5JobWidgets.so : x11-toolkits/kf5-kjobwidgets
- libKF5JS.so : www/kf5-kjs
- libKF5KDELibs4Support.so : x11/kf5-kdelibs4support
- libKF5KHtml.so : www/kf5-khtml
- libKF5KIOCore.so : devel/kf5-kio
- libKF5KExiv2.so : graphics/libkexiv2
- libKF5Parts.so : devel/kf5-kparts
- libphonon4qt5.so : multimedia/phonon@qt5
- libKF5Pty.so : devel/kf5-kpty
- libKF5Purpose.so : misc/kf5-purpose
- libKF5Service.so : devel/kf5-kservice
- libKF5Solid.so : devel/kf5-solid
- libKF5SonnetCore.so : textproc/kf5-sonnet
- libKF5TextWidgets.so : x11-toolkits/kf5-ktextwidgets
- libKF5ThreadWeaver.so : devel/kf5-threadweaver
- libKF5Wallet.so : sysutils/kf5-kwallet
- libKF5WidgetsAddons.so : x11-toolkits/kf5-kwidgetsaddons
- libKF5WindowSystem.so : x11/kf5-kwindowsystem
- libKF5XmlGui.so : x11-toolkits/kf5-kxmlgui
- libqca-qt5.so : devel/qca@qt5
- libQt5Concurrent.so : devel/qt5-concurrent
- libQt5Core.so : devel/qt5-core
- libQt5DBus.so : devel/qt5-dbus
- libQt5Qml.so : x11-toolkits/qt5-declarative
- libQt5Gui.so : x11-toolkits/qt5-gui
- libQt5Network.so : net/qt5-network
- libQt5PrintSupport.so : print/qt5-printsupport
- libQt5TextToSpeech.so : accessibility/qt5-speech
- libQt5Svg.so : graphics/qt5-svg
- libQt5Widgets.so : x11-toolkits/qt5-widgets
- libQt5Xml.so : textproc/qt5-xml
- This port is required by:
- for Build
-
Deleted ports which required this port:
- for Libraries
-
- editors/calligra
- editors/kile
-
Deleted ports which required this port:
- for Run
-
- x11/kde-baseapps
-
Deleted ports which required this port:
- * - deleted ports are only shown under the This port is required by section. It was harder to do for the Required section. Perhaps later...
Configuration Options:
- ===> The following configuration options are available for okular-23.08.5_4:
DOCS=on: Build and/or install documentation
PURPOSE=on: Enable 'Share' menu
===> Use 'make config' to modify these settings
- Options name:
- graphics_okular
- USES:
- cmake compiler:c++11-lib desktop-file-utils gettext jpeg kde:5 cpe pkgconfig qca qt:5 tar:xz xorg
- FreshPorts was unable to extract/find any pkg message
- Master Sites:
|
Commit History - (may be incomplete: for full details, see links to repositories near top of page) |
Commit | Credits | Log message |
4.9.5 03 Feb 2013 20:10:39 |
makc |
KDE/FreeBSD team presents KDE SC 4.9.5 ports!
- kdebindings ports have been renamed to match upstream.
- kdemultimedia and kdenetwork have been split.
- New port games/pairs added.
- Trim Makefile header
- Convert to new option framework
- New USE_KDE4 components: libkcddb, libkcompactdisc
- Update:
databases/akonadi to 1.9.0
devel/grantlee to 0.3.0
textproc/rasqal to 0.9.30
textproc/redland-bindings to 1.0.16.1
textproc/soprano to 2.9.0
x11-toolkits/attica to 0.4.1
The area51 repository features commits by Schaich Alonso, avilla, dbn,
jhale, makc and rakuco.
Contributors:
- Oleg Sidorkin
- Tobias Berner
- Kurt Jaeger |
4.8.4 01 Feb 2013 05:18:22 |
gjb |
Update pkg-descr WWW URL. |
4.8.4 14 Jun 2012 16:42:04 |
makc |
KDE/FreeBSD team presents KDE SC 4.8.4, probably the last release in 4.8.x
series.
Official announcement: http://kde.org/announcements/announce-4.8.4.php |
4.8.3_2 13 Jun 2012 04:49:48 |
bf |
update DjVuLibre to 3.5.25.3 and adjust dependent ports: the QT3 GUI that was
formerly in graphics/djvulibre has been removed, and graphics/djvulibre-nox11
has been merged back into graphics/djvulibre |
4.8.3_1 06 Jun 2012 06:44:38 |
miwi |
- Convert USE_QT_VER=4 and QT_COMPONETS to USE_QT4
Review by: bapt, David Naylor (kde team) |
4.8.3_1 01 Jun 2012 05:26:28 |
dinoex |
- update png to 1.5.10 |
4.8.3 25 May 2012 02:15:21 |
makc |
KDE/FreeBSD team presents long awaited KDE SC 4.8.3!
kdeaccessibility4 and kdeutils4 are now meta ports. deskutils/kdepim4 updated
to match KDE SC version, old kdepim preserved in deskutils/kdepim44.
Follow UPDATING instruction!
New ports:
- accessibility/kaccessible
- accessibility/kmag
- accessibility/kmousetool
- accessibility/kmouth
- archivers/ark
- comms/kremotecontrol
- deskutils/kcharselect (Only the first 15 lines of the commit message are shown above ) |
4.7.4_1 16 Feb 2012 15:57:34 |
ashish |
- Bump PORTREVISION to chase the update of multimedia/libvpx |
4.7.4 25 Jan 2012 10:21:01 |
avilla |
The KDE/FreeBSD team is pleased to announce KDE SC 4.7.4, which
concludes the 4.7 series.
The official release notes can be found at:
http://kde.org/announcements/announce-4.7.4.php
PR: 162216
PR: 163662 |
4.7.3 14 Nov 2011 02:59:40 |
rakuco |
The KDE on FreeBSD team is pleased to update the KDE4 ports to 4.7.3.
This is an incremental update and should be much easier to handle than
the transition from 4.6.5 to 4.7.2 in the ports tree.
The official release notes can be found at
http://www.kde.org/announcements/announce-4.7.3.php.
Approved by: avilla (mentor), makc (mentor), portmgr (miwi)
Feature safe: yes |
4.7.2_1 31 Oct 2011 09:53:19 |
kwm |
Update poppler to 0.18.0.
The qt3 bindings are removed upstream.
The glib library lost the last gdk-pixbuf code. And rename it from
-gtk to -glib.
Thanks to: pav for a exp-runs
bapt for double checking the libreoffice ports |
4.7.2 17 Oct 2011 00:03:42 |
avilla |
The KDE/FreeBSD team is pleased to announce KDE Software Compilation
4.7.2. The official release notes can be found at:
http://kde.org/announcements/announce-4.7.2.php
This release ships with many improvements. Read more about them here:
http://FreeBSD.kde.org/news.php#itemKDESC472availableinports
We'd like to say thanks to all testers and contributors, especially to
lwhsu@ for his effort on hosting our test packages.
PR: 156293 [1]
159219 [2]
160164 [3]
Submitted by: Oleg Sidorkin <osidorkin@gmail.com> [1]
Alvaro Castillo <gobledb@gmail.com> [2]
dkeav04@gmail.com [3]
Tested by: exp-run via pav |